I hear what you are saying about some players not caring...and only wanting the STARS.
Personally, I think the whole card collecting aspect of MyTeam makes it so everyone feels as though they are eventually entitled to have EVERY player...and I think that's BAD for MyTeam.
I wish it was more like FIFA, but that's just me. It would be interesting if the stars were more difficult to get...
I also think the players are not properly separated.
David Lee and LeBron James are NOT equal. Classifying them BOTH as GOLD players is insanity.
After the original MyTeam in 2K13, they took this Diamond/Ruby/Sapphire idea and made into something cartoonish.
They should have instead added another level for the ELITE current players. Something like Platinum for the best 10 to 12 players in the NBA...the guys who truly dominate in the NBA and in 2K.
The list isn't hard....LeBron, Blake, Melo, CP3, Curry, Dwight, Durant, Paul Gerorge, etc.
Another tier of players would really help. Especially when it comes to roster restrictions.
The way it is now...there are Gold players that no one will ever use.
Back to the EuroLeague players...I think adding them adds more to MyTeam, but that's also because I think MyTeam moves too quickly into a mode that is just all about superstars.
I think the mode would be more fun if it had more depth and moved slower by making it more difficult to get the best players. Forcing you to use other players and combinations instead of just putting together All Star teams.
The addition of more players would help with that. But I doubt it will ever be added.
MyTeam has basically become the game mode for cheesers who ONLY want to play with teams full of the BEST players...and not those who want to build teams creatively and with a strategy.
I really wish that wasn't the case...but it is.
